The Tallahassee Endoscopy Center is a physician owned, ambulatory surgery center. We provide individual, high quality diagnostic and therapeutic gastorenterology procedures to patients who meet the criteria for ambulatory care.

Frequently Asked Questions About Tallahassee Endoscopy Center
What types of medical services does the Tallahassee Endoscopy Center provide?
The center offers individual, high quality diagnostic and therapeutic gastroenterology procedures for patients suitable for ambulatory care.
Where is the Tallahassee Endoscopy Center located?
It is located at 2400 Miccosukee Road, Tallahassee, FL 32308, USA.
What are the operating hours of the Tallahassee Endoscopy Center?
The center is open Monday to Thursday from 7:00 AM to 4:00 PM, and on Friday from 7:00 AM to 3:30 PM. It is closed on Saturdays and Sundays.
